Mega First Bhd  (XKLS:3069) Tax Expense Explanation

In the long run, income before tax and taxable income will likely be more similar than they are in any given period. If the one is less in earlier years, then it will be greater in later years. Deferred taxes will reverse themselves in the long run and in total will zero out, unless there is something like a change in tax rates in the intervening period. A deferred tax payable results from a tax break in the early years and will reverse itself in later years; a deferred tax receivable results from more taxes being paid in early years than the tax expense reported to shareholders and will again reverse itself in later years. The deferred tax amount is computed by estimating the amount and the timing of the reversal and multiplying that by the appropriate tax rates.

Mega First Bhd Tax Expense Calculation

Tax paid by the company. It is computed in by multiplying the income before tax number, as reported to shareholders, by the appropriate tax rate. In reality, the computation is typically considerably more complex due to things such as expenses considered not deductible by taxing authorities ("add backs"), the range of tax rates applicable to various levels of income, different tax rates in different jurisdictions, multiple layers of tax on income, and other issues.

Mega First Bhd Business Description

Address No. 23 Jalan Barat, A-12-01, Level 12, Block A, PJ8, Seksyen 8, Petaling Jaya, SGR, MYS, 46050
Mega First Corp Bhd is an investment holding company. The group is organized into three main business segments as follows - Renewable Energy, Resources, Packaging, and Investment Renewable Holding and Others. The Renewable Energy segment builds, owns, and operates renewable power plants. The Resources segment is engaged in the quarrying of limestone, manufacturing and trading of lime products, and calcium carbonate powder. The Packaging segment is engaged in the Manufacturing and distribution of flexible packaging materials and products, paper bags, labels and stickers. The majority of its revenue is derived from the Renewable Energy segment. Geographically, the company derives majority of its revenue from the Lao PDR.
